Cabin Camping at Arrowhead March 3-4

Posted on Jan 19 2012 - 9:04pm

Come check out our council's pride and joy, Camp Arrowhead, for some winter cabin camping!  The cabins are wood-heated and do have limited power to them and families are welcome.  If your child is camping, an adult must attend as well.  We'll have opportunities to hike, do a bonfire and flag ceremony, games and maybe work on some astronomy beltloop and pins if the weather cooperates.  Due to some changes within the Ozark Trails Council this year, our camp fees have doubled in price for renting the facilities.  We have been very fortunate in that one of our scout parents has offered to pay for half of our $260 rental fees to help offset the cost to the pack.  The cost for attendence is only $2 per person or a maximum of $10 per family to help cover food, but the pack would welcome any donations to help cover the remainder of the cost of the facilities.  The pack will be providing the main dish for the evening meal Saturday night and breakfast Sunday morning.  We will meet at the church at about 10:30 and caravan down to camp leaving at 11:00am Saturday.  Sunday, we will have breakfast and break camp and be out by lunchtime.  If you have never camped with the pack before, this is a great time to join us.  There are bunkbeds in the cabins, so just bring your pillow, sleeping bag, camp chair and clothes.  Pack up a couple of indoor games and outdoor games depending on the weather and enjoy the weekend with us.  We do have a cabin for the girls too, so don't be squeamish, ladies!  We want you to join us in the great outdoors!  lol
